<p>Every forced Android minimum targetSDK update breaks literally everything.<p>There’s also a breaking change coming up in SDK 34 around exact alarms.<p>Google seems hell bent on making the platform more and more restrictive as time goes on because they started with no restrictions.<p>Apple started off more restrictive and then loosened restrictions as they put actual thought into APIs.<p>I don’t think there’s been a breaking change since iOS 8 or so.</p>
